distance
175 1.2 QOLF long hyzers, distance in wind
171 1.1 MOLF main distance driver.
175 S Rush distance turnovers and big tailwind driver
Control
175 Champion Banshee new - forgot how much I love this disc. not seeing much of a distance difference between this and a Pred now.
175 Star Eagle-X new - filling the gap between midranges and distance drivers better than cyclones did.
172 DX Eagle-L new - the 'straight' eagle. not a lot of fade to it even when new.
Midrange
180 Z Comet new
175 Z Comet beat - silky johnston
179 X Comet new
177 X Comet Beat - go slow turn right
177 Z Hornet - midrange for wind conditions and hyzer approaches.
Putters
171 Yeti - all putting duties!
175 Yeti - hyzer approaches, putter drives if I actually choose to toss a putter off the tee, doesn't happen much nowadays.
176 Firm (?) Summit
